Gabe said:
QuoteAll the footage shown in these trailers was created using Source. Some of the effects, namely depth of field and motion blur, were applied via post-processing features built into the Source engine technology.

Will be interesting if it only effects bsp brushes or if it uses modeled geometry too.
i am sure it will work on anything that has physics/collision but it wont look as slick as on one large bsp face since the quad with the render to texture/stancil buffer render on it will like hang in the air if you hit somthing none large/flat
in prey the portals just float freely in the room most of the time
im fearing it will be only bsps since source is so reliant on them.
yeah, i wonder if they're going to have to use a different vis system or something.
Quote from dissonanceyeah, i wonder if they're going to have to use a different vis system or something.
Yes excellent question. Now, I'm assuming that when you are looking through a portal it is possible to calculate your location in the portal world relative to the VIS set...
hmm....i can foresee some very tricky VIS calculations to try to keep framerate low...or otherwise you make maps "less complicated and stuff" to not overtax the engine in game. Hence it makes sense that the demo we saw was of a relatively sterile type atmosphere where few if any portals would bring down the system. Further, you could place both ends of a portal such that they look into each other, creating a hall of mirrors effect where in theory you could see into infinity. i'm sure someone has thought of that and all this VIS optimization with portals.
